Meaning Delta handlebar
What does Delta handlebar mean? Below you find one meaning for the word Delta handlebar You can also add a definition of Delta handlebar yourself


0 Thumbs up   0 Thumbs down

Delta handlebar

Fitted as standard on the ST1, ST4D, ST4E and ST5D, the delta handlebar is shaped to increase your comfort and place your hands in a position that's best for you.

<< Class 3 scooter Freewheel lever >>